- Abstract: The electricity and heat produced simultaneously in a photovoltaic thermal (PVT) system from solar energy is about 60-70% efficient. The traditional photovoltaic (PV) system conversion of electricity from solar energy is only about 6-15% efficient, whereas 85% of the incoming solar energy is either reflected or absorbed as heat energy, which are cooled by water or air coolant to utilize the all incoming solar energy on system. The main objectives in this project work is combining two systems; Parabolic Trough as a concentrator and channel PV/T collector as a receiver. The performance study of Parabolic Trough Concentrating PVT is done and evaluated through water flow with concentrating PVT.
